From b9bf5852efdcee02fe4a1ad8f88e5786b77f439e Mon Sep 17 00:00:00 2001 From: Pradeep Nayak Date: Fri, 24 Aug 2018 13:03:01 +0100 Subject: [PATCH] Added Pseudoconstant for phone and website type --- CRM/Core/DAO/UFField.php | 10 +++++++++- xml/schema/Core/UFField.xml | 6 ++++++ 2 files changed, 15 insertions(+), 1 deletion(-) diff --git a/CRM/Core/DAO/UFField.php b/CRM/Core/DAO/UFField.php index b560e442ed..f0945794cc 100644 --- a/CRM/Core/DAO/UFField.php +++ b/CRM/Core/DAO/UFField.php @@ -6,7 +6,7 @@ * * Generated from xml/schema/CRM/Core/UFField.xml * DO NOT EDIT. Generated by CRM_Core_CodeGen - * (GenCodeChecksum:4777c5b97760d4bd4b7138468d18ded5) + * (GenCodeChecksum:20b17223454fb0b4a8e2801193ff253c) */ /** @@ -363,6 +363,10 @@ class CRM_Core_DAO_UFField extends CRM_Core_DAO { 'entity' => 'UFField', 'bao' => 'CRM_Core_BAO_UFField', 'localizable' => 0, + 'pseudoconstant' => [ + 'optionGroupName' => 'phone_type', + 'optionEditPath' => 'civicrm/admin/options/phone_type', + ] ], 'website_type_id' => [ 'name' => 'website_type_id', @@ -373,6 +377,10 @@ class CRM_Core_DAO_UFField extends CRM_Core_DAO { 'entity' => 'UFField', 'bao' => 'CRM_Core_BAO_UFField', 'localizable' => 0, + 'pseudoconstant' => [ + 'optionGroupName' => 'website_type', + 'optionEditPath' => 'civicrm/admin/options/website_type', + ] ], 'label' => [ 'name' => 'label', diff --git a/xml/schema/Core/UFField.xml b/xml/schema/Core/UFField.xml index 55eb156e60..fd0322b49a 100644 --- a/xml/schema/Core/UFField.xml +++ b/xml/schema/Core/UFField.xml @@ -183,6 +183,9 @@ int unsigned Phone Type Id, if required 2.2 + + phone_type + website_type_id @@ -190,6 +193,9 @@ int unsigned Website Type Id, if required 4.5 + + website_type + label -- 2.25.1